WebThe data is classified into majorly four categories: Nominal data Ordinal data Discrete data Continuous data Further, we can classify these data as follows: Let us discuss the … WebData types in relationships and joins A table relationship is an association between common fields in two tables. A relationship can be one-to-one, one-to-many, or many-to-many. A join is a SQL operation that combines data from two sources into one record in a query recordset based on values in a specified field that the sources have in common.

Sometimes a programmer needs to store a lot of related data. green country cannabis maineWebSep 15, 2024 · The nonintegral numeric data types are Decimal (128-bit fixed point), Single Data Type (32-bit floating point), and Double Data Type (64-bit floating point). They are all signed types. If a variable can contain a fraction, declare it as one of these types. Decimal is not a floating-point data type.
